Output 3e096beab61ce318e29eb85420306612725731ea9d71b04cd4d84dbc6b94d45a:5

value
8599039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95dbcd76e7431f43c01853d1175fcedecf67b2b4 OP_EQUAL
address
3FMPvH7M7sKwwxkPmxB9zfy2gvCHVix7ap
transaction
3e096beab61ce318e29eb85420306612725731ea9d71b04cd4d84dbc6b94d45a
spent
true